A Janitor or Cleaner provides cleaning and basic maintenance in buildings such as schools, offices, stores, hospitals or hotels. Cleans and polishes floors, removes trash, vacuums carpets, washes windows, cleans bathrooms, stocks building supplies such as light bulbs and paper towels and performs minor repairs as needed. Holds keys for rooms and building entrances and locks or unlocks them as needed.
